The word derives from the Urdu word Viletī, (older sources mention a regional Hindustani language but the use of b replacing v is found in Bengali) meaning "foreign", which more specifically came to mean "European", and "British; English" during the time of the British Raj. The Bengali word is a loan of Indian Persian vilāyatīولایاتی, from vilāyatولایت meaning "Iran" and later "Europe" or "Britain", ultimately from Arabic wilāyah ولاية "state, province". toyota dealer in germany
